A process for the joint production of methyl tert-butyl ether and the production of isobutene from isobutene-containing C 4 -hydrocarbon mixtures, in which a) reacting the C 4 -hydrocarbon mixture in the presence of an acidic condensing agent in one or more etherification stages with methanol and a primary C 3 or C 4 alcohol, b) the reaction mixture or reaction mixtures obtained subsequently in a fraction containing the unreacted hydrocarbons, - The methyl tert-butyl ether and - a fraction containing the C 3 - or C4-alkyl tert-butyl ether is separated and c) then the C 3 or C 4 alkyl tert-butyl ether is broken down into isobutene and primary C 3 or C 4 alcohol at elevated temperatures in the presence of an acid catalyst. n n n According to the flow diagram shown, C 4 -hydrocarbon mixtures or methanol and the primary C 3 or C 4 alcohol are fed through lines (1) and (2) to the etherification reactors (4) or (9). The reaction mixtures obtained are through lines (5) and (10), the unreacted hydrocarbons via line (12), the methyl tert-butyl ether via line (16), isobutene via line (21) and primary C 3 or C 4 alcohol withdrawn via line (22). |
